93 <sect2 role="installation">
94 <title>Installation of libpwquality</title>
95
96 <para>
97 Install <application>libpwquality</application> by running the following
98 commands:
99 </para>
100
[e92e7dc]101<screen><userinput>./configure --prefix=/usr \
102 --disable-static \
103 --with-securedir=/usr/lib/security \
104 --with-python-binary=python3 &amp;&amp;
[f97d5f6]105make</userinput></screen>
106
107 <para>
108 This package does not come with a test suite.
109 </para>
110
111 <para>
112 Now, as the <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user:
113 </para>
[8558044]114
[e92e7dc]115<screen role="root"><userinput>make install</userinput></screen>
[f97d5f6]116
117 </sect2>
118
[2c64887e]119 <sect2 role="commands">
120 <title>Command Explanations</title>
121
122 <para>
123 <parameter>--with-python-binary=python3</parameter>: This parameter gives
124 the location of the <application>Python</application> binary. The default
125 is <parameter>python</parameter>, and requires <xref linkend="python2"/>.
126 </para>
[7e11b83c]127
[2c64887e]128 </sect2>

[62066a54]130 <sect2 role="configuration">
[eecc046]131 <title>Configuring libpwquality</title>
[62066a54]132
[7e11b83c]133 <para>
134 <application>libpwquality</application> is intended to be a
135 functional replacement for the now-obsolete
136 <filename>pam_cracklib.so</filename> PAM module. To configure the system
137 to use the <filename>pam_pwquality</filename> module, execute the
138 following commands as the
139 <systemitem class="username">root</systemitem> user:
140 </para>
[62066a54]141
142<screen role="root"><userinput>mv /etc/pam.d/system-password{,.orig} &amp;&amp;
143cat &gt; /etc/pam.d/system-password &lt;&lt; "EOF"
144<literal># Begin /etc/pam.d/system-password
145
146# check new passwords for strength (man pam_pwquality)
147password required pam_pwquality.so authtok_type=UNIX retry=1 difok=1 \
148 minlen=8 dcredit=0 ucredit=0 \
149 lcredit=0 ocredit=0 minclass=1 \
150 maxrepeat=0 maxsequence=0 \
151 maxclassrepeat=0 geoscheck=0 \
152 dictcheck=1 usercheck=1 \
153 enforcing=1 badwords="" \
[e92e7dc]154 dictpath=/usr/lib/cracklib/pw_dict
[62066a54]155# use sha512 hash for encryption, use shadow, and use the
156# authentication token (chosen password) set by pam_pwquality
[3619a5b9]157# above (or any previous modules). Also set the number of crypt rounds
158# to the value used in shadow.
159password required pam_unix.so sha512 shadow use_authtok \
[024fb949]160 rounds=500000
[62066a54]161
162# End /etc/pam.d/system-password</literal>
163EOF
164</userinput></screen>
165
166 </sect2>
